解密IC芯片设计:从原理到实践的专业知识分享

作者:小菜 更新时间:2025-01-12 点击数:
简介:专业的在线重装系统软件 全新设计 / 全新代码编写 / 全新支持所有机型 全新支持Window 11 安装 简介:IC芯片设计是现代电子产品的核心,它涉及到电路

【菜科解读】

专业的在线重装系统软件 全新设计 / 全新代码编写 / 全新支持所有机型 全新支持Window 11 安装

简介:IC芯片设计是现代电子产品的核心,它涉及到电路原理、工艺制程、设计工具等多方面知识。

本文将从原理到实践,深入浅出地解密IC芯片设计的专业知识,帮助科技爱好者和电脑手机小白用户了解芯片设计的奥秘。

工具原料:

系统版本:Windows 10 Pro版本21H2

品牌型号:Dell Precision 7920 Tower工作站

软件版本:Cadence Virtuoso 20.1、Synopsys Design Compiler 2022.03

一、IC芯片设计基础知识

1、IC芯片是集成电路(Integrated Circuit)的简称,是在一块半导体晶片上集成了大量的微电子器件,实现特定功能的电路模块。

IC芯片设计需要掌握数字/模拟电路、半导体物理、信号完整性等基础知识。

2、IC设计流程通常分为设计规格定义、功能设计、逻辑综合、物理设计、验证、制造等环节。

设计人员需要使用EDA(电子设计自动化)工具,将电路原理图转换为物理版图,并优化芯片性能、功耗、面积等指标。

二、IC芯片设计工具及语言

1、IC设计常用的EDA工具有Cadence公司的Virtuoso、Synopsys公司的Design Compiler等。

这些工具提供了原理图设计、仿真验证、自动布局布线等功能,大大提高了设计效率。

2、IC设计采用硬件描述语言(Hardware Description Language)来描述电路功能和结构,常用的语言有Verilog和VHDL。

设计人员通过编写HDL代码来实现芯片的各种模块,并通过仿真测试验证功能的正确性。

三、IC芯片设计实践案例

1、以设计一款蓝牙音频芯片为例,首先需要根据产品需求确定芯片的功能规格,如音频编解码、蓝牙通信协议、功耗管理等。

然后使用Verilog编写各个功能模块的RTL代码,再用Virtuoso工具绘制原理图,并进行仿真验证。

2、在物理设计阶段,使用Design Compiler等工具进行综合、布局布线,优化芯片的时序、面积、功耗等性能指标。

最后通过物理验证和SPICE仿真,确保芯片版图的正确性,再交由晶圆厂进行流片生产。

内容延伸:

1、随着5G、人工智能、物联网等技术的发展,IC芯片设计面临着更高的性能、功耗、成本要求。

先进制程工艺如7nm、5nm的应用,也给IC设计带来了新的挑战,需要设计人员不断学习新技术,优化设计方法。

2、开源RISC-V指令集架构的兴起,为IC设计提供了更多选择。

基于RISC-V的开源IP核和EDA工具链,有望降低芯片设计的门槛和成本,促进IC设计创新和生态发展。

总结:

IC芯片设计是一个复杂的系统工程,涉及到多学科知识的交叉融合。

从原理到实践,IC设计需要掌握扎实的理论基础,熟练运用EDA工具和HDL语言,并在实践中不断优化设计方案。

随着电子产业的发展,IC设计正面临新的机遇和挑战,需要设计人员与时俱进,创新设计理念和方法,为人类科技进步贡献力量。

加入收藏
  • 账号登录
社交账号登录